Mark and region

The transient-mark-mode highlights the region between the point and the active mark, which resembles the selection in other text editors. To deactivate the active mark, type C-g. To mark a position for future reference, type C-SPC C-SPC.

Pop mark repeatedly with C-u C-SPC C-SPC....

(setopt set-mark-command-repeat-pop t)

Note: M-k kills not just sentences but also “text blobs” that “look like” sentences, such as code or result blocks in the Org Mode.

To see line numbers temporarily, type M-g M-g. To see them permanently, type M-x display-line-numbers-mode. To see them permanently everywhere, such as when pair programming remotely, type M-x global-display-line-numbers-mode.
